Actually China does have a constitution and bill of rights:

"Article 37: Freedom of the person of citizens of the People’s Republic of China is inviolable.

No citizen may be arrested except with the approval or by decision of a people’s procuratorate or by decision of a people’s court, and arrests must be made by a public security organ.

Unlawful detention or deprivation or restriction of citizens’ freedom of the person by other means is prohibited, and unlawful search of the person of citizens is prohibited."

There are even checks and balances if you look through the thing long enough. It is all window dressing but it is there.
